What is Biliary Stenting?


Biliary stenting refers to inserting stents (tubes) made of plastic or metal, to clear blockages in the biliary tree or treat bile leaks. It can be used to relieve bottlenecks caused by both benign and malignant diseases of the bile ducts, it is also used for the palliative treatment of advanced malignant tumors of the bile ducts.

Biliary obstruction is a blockage in the bile ducts. Obstruction in one of these bile ducts is called biliary obstruction. A "duct" is a tube that carries certain bodily fluids. Many of the diseases associated with biliary obstruction can be successfully treated.
